TALLAHASSEE — The Florida Democratic Party on Friday terminated two-thirds of its staff as part of an overhaul being pushed into place by new party chair Manny Diaz.

Diaz made the move less than a week after he was selected by Democrats to rebuild the party where President Donald Trump scored a convincing win in the state and Democrats lost legislative and congressional seats in the 2020 elections.


Party officials said the reduction from 19 full-time employees to six full-time employees was temporary while Diaz conducts a top-to-bottom review of operations. Juan Penalosa, who had been the executive director of the party, resigned earlier this week.
